About This Item
IEC 60947-7-4:2019 defines requirements for low-voltage switchgear and controlgear ancillary equipment focused on PCB terminal blocks for copper conductors. IEC 60947-7-4:2019 standard overview
This document addresses PCB terminal blocks intended for use with copper conductors as part of low-voltage switchgear and controlgear systems.
